NOTE: This order is nonprecedential. United States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it 2009-1053, -1111 BECTON, DICKINSON AND COMPANY, Plaintiff-Cross Appellant, v. TYCO HEALTHCARE GROUP, LP, Defendant-Appellant. Appeals from the United States District Court for the District of Delaware In case no. 02-CV-1694, Chief Judge Gregory M. Sleet. ON MOTION Before BRYSON, Circuit Judge. ORDER Tyson Healthcare Group, LP moves without opposition for a 45-day extension of time, until July 16, 2009, to file its reply brief. Upon consideration thereof, IT IS ORDERED THAT: The motion is granted. FOR THE COURT JUN 12 2009 Date cc: Amy K. Wigmore, Esq. John M.
